Welcome. You're covering the Glidemark map-tile prefetcher this week. Key points: it warms tiles for the Harrowvale region every 20 minutes; alerts fire if hit rate drops below 70%. Most pages are caused by the upstream tile renderer lagging, not the prefetcher itself—check renderer latency before restarting anything. If you must restart, drain the fetch queue first or you'll double-request the whole region. Don't touch the zoom-level config without sign-off. Runbook, dashboards, and escalation order are on the internal page below.

wiki page, kahog-hahig: https://vault.zemvargrid.internal/display/deploy/repo/settings/merge_requests/job/settings/6f3b933774dbc5320a4daa18

Hello plugin authors,

As of this sprint, responsibility for investigating and resolving rounding errors in the Ledgerwise currency conversion module has moved teams. This includes the half-even rounding behavior in multi-hop conversions and the discrepancies some of you reported when converting between low-denomination currencies. Please route all new reports through the plugin portal rather than direct messages, and include the conversion path and expected values. The new owner for this area is named below.

signatory, yahog-badug: Quenix Ulaael

## Step 4 — Migrate the Reminder Job

This step moves the Larkfield Clinic appointment reminder job from the legacy scheduler to the Ostrell queue runner. Patients should see no change; reminders still go out 48 and 2 hours before each appointment. Support should expect a brief pause in sends during the switch, no longer than ten minutes. Before starting, confirm the job is running with the settings shown below.

service settings:
ralael:
  pin: 7453
  tenant: zorath
  seal: seal_087806e4
  metrics_host: metrics.ralael.paliqworks.example
  standby_team: fraath
  escalation: praok-istiel
  nonce: 10e083